WWE TV To Get Edgier For WrestleMania Season (Report)

WWE Chairman Vince McMahon dropped an F-bomb on Monday’s RAW, and it was no accident. None of the rule-bending, such as foul language and blood shown on Monday’s RAW was a coincidence, according to Wednesday’s Wrestling Observer Live. It was reported that WWE is planning to make their television product more edgy from this week until WrestleMania.

There has rarely been foul language or blood on WWE TV since they announced in 2008 that their “family programming” had been deemed a PG television rating by their network distributors.

There’s no word on if WWE plans to keep up the more edgy material after WrestleMania or not.
